    Late this week a press release from HHS announced the US government's partnership with Chain and Independent Community Pharmacies to increase public access to COVID-19 vaccines. With community-based pharmacies on the forefront of this effort, it is time to mobilize operations, plan and act quickly to prepare. We are joined by Ray Jaber and Cody Clifton who are leading the Covid-19 Vaccine efforts on behalf of CPESN. They will share with us the most up to date information regarding the Covid-19 Vaccine release process, how community pharmacies can be involved in the administration of the vaccine and the opportunities to come.

    Community Health Workers are the link between health and social services offered in the community and can serve to facilitate access to those services for patients who may benefit from them most. Tripp Logan, pharmacist owner of L&S Pharmacy in Charleston, Missouri shares how training his staff to become community health workers has opened up financial opportunities to better serve patients in his own community.
